Of the 11 Bills cleared by the Lok Sabha so far, only two have seen a debate, while the remaining legislation has been passed without discussion amid Opposition protests.

The Lok Sabha on Tuesday (August 11, 2026) passed two more Bills, including one about renaming Kerala as Keralam, without debate as members raised slogans and carried placards to the Well demanding the presence of Union Home Minister Amit Shah in the House.

The House reassembled at 2 p.m. amid uproar, with Opposition members also raising slogans over the alleged theft of donations at the Ram temple in Ayodhya. Both Bills were passed without discussion after which House was adjourned for the day.

“It seems the Congress MPs are not in favour of the renaming,” Mr. Rai took a swipe at the principal Opposition party which governs Kerala while moving the legislation.

Soon after, Minister of State for Cooperation Murlidhar Mohol moved the National Co-operative Development Corporation (Amendment) Bill, 2026, which was also passed without debate amid the continued ruckus.

Of the 11 Bills cleared by the Lok Sabha so far, only two have seen a debate, while the remaining legislation has been passed without discussion amid Opposition protests.

    Sanjay Singh opposes Tribunals Reforms Bill, raises representation and NCLT concerns

    AAP MP Sanjay Singh, speaking against the Bill, raises concerns over the representation of Dalit and Adivasi communities in High Courts. He says the Centre has maintained in the House that the issue of representation is a matter for the collegium.

    “I want to ask the government about the reservation for Dalit and Adivasi communities in these tribunals,” he says.

    Mr. Singh also alleges corruption in the National Company Law Tribunals (NCLTs), claiming that waivers are being granted to large corporates and businessmen. He says the proposed reforms would give the government greater control over the NCLTs.

    Tricolour-waving MPs greet PM Modi at 'Mangal Milan', raise slogans of 'Vande Mataram'

    NDA MPs on Tuesday greeted Prime Minister Narendra Modi by waving the tricolour and raising slogans of ‘Vande Mataram’ and ‘Bharat Mata Ki Jai’ when he entered the venue of the ruling coalition’s weekly parliamentary party meeting at the Parliament House complex.

    The meeting, ‘Mangal Milan’, was attended by ministers, NDA leaders, and MPs belonging to the coalition’s constituent parties.

    Those who attended the meeting included BJP president Nitin Nabin, Union Ministers Amit Shah, Nirmala Sitharaman, Nitin Gadkari, Shivraj Singh Chouhan, S. Jaishankar among others.

    Ministers belonging to NDA parties - HD Kumaraswamy (JD-S), Kinjarapu Ram Mohan Naidu (TDP), Ramdas Bandu Athawale (RSP-A), leaders Praful Patel (NCP), Upendra Kushwaha (RLM), Satabdi Roy (NCPI), besides others attended it.

    The NDA parliamentary party meeting is held on every Tuesday when the Parliament is in session.

    Manickam Tagore moves adjournment motion in LS, seeks Amit Shah's reply on alleged police action against students

    Congress MP Manickam Tagore on Tuesday moved an adjournment motion in the Lok Sabha, demanding Union Home Minister Amit Shah’s statement on alleged police action against students during a protest held at Delhi’s Jantar Mantar on July 20, 2026. 

    In its notice, Mr. Tagore alleged that lathi charges, pellet guns, tear gas, and water cannons were used against students, including women participants, resulting in injuries and widespread public concern, emphasising that these allegations require a full, fair and transparent examination by the Lok Sabha House. 

    “I seek leave to move an Adjournment Motion to discuss a matter of urgent public importance concerning the police action during the student protest held at Jantar Mantar, New Delhi, on 20 July 2026. Reports and allegations arising from the incident have raised serious concerns regarding the nature and proportionality of force used to disperse the protesters. It has been alleged that lathi charges, pellet guns, tear gas, and water cannons were used against students, including women participants, resulting in injuries and widespread public concern. These allegations require a full, fair and transparent examination,” the Congress leader said.
